J/psi absorption by nucleons in the meson-exchange model

Abstract

We reinvestigate the J/ dissociation processes induced by the reactions with nucleons, J/ + N D(*) + c, in the meson-exchange model. Main constraints used in this work are vector-meson dominance and charm vector-current conservation. We show that the cross section for J/ + N D + c can be larger than that for J/ + N D* + c when these constraints are imposed. The dependence of the cross sections on the coupling constants is analyzed in detail, and the comparison with the recent quark-interchange model predictions is also made.
